PROTEST ACTION IN TEHRAN

Relatives of the crashed TU-354 heading from Tehran to Yerevan on
July 15 today staged a protest action in front of the Tehran-based
Caspian Airlines Company.
The protesters wanted to know the reasons for the crash, reports
Tehran’s Alik daily.
Law-enforcers tried to disperse the protesters.
Remind that the July 15 air crash took the lives of 168 passengers
among them five Armenians.
Ahmad Majidi, the head of a working group investigating the air
crash, announced that it would take at least two months to discover
the cause of the July 15 crash of the Russian-made Tupolev plane in
northwestern Iran.
The search teams have not yet found the plane’s Cockpit Voice Recorder
(CVR), an essential detail required for the investigation.
